package params
import (
"github.com/ethereum/go-ethereum/params/forks"
)
// Rules captures the activations of forks at a particular block height.
type Rules2 struct {
active map[forks.Fork]bool
}
func (cfg *Config2) Rules(blockNum uint64, blockTime uint64) Rules2 {
r := Rules2{
active: make(map[forks.Fork]bool, len(cfg.activation)),
}
return r
}
// Active reports whether the given fork is active.
func (r *Rules2) Active(f forks.Fork) bool {
return r.active[f]
}
